Return of the Rescuer – Day 7 – 9.7.19 – There’s a snake in that bush!

Slightly better luck with the buses this morning. We made it to the bus stop by 7.52am and the bus turned up just after 8.

Some more lovely quiet pictures of pofq.


It didn’t take long to get there which meant we were stuck in main street for a bit, ds and Dh were berating me for rushing them and then having to stand around. I’m not a great fan of the new morning castle show, I think we’ve been too often for this to hold much interest but we did watch it as we were a captive audience.

We stopped for some photos on the way, there was a photopass person at the bench and it was nice and quiet so we had a photo there and one on Main Street. We then wandered around the back of plaza gardens; I like all the little bronze statues there.


We waited at the entrance to Tomorrowland as we decided that should be a good place to start. We were quickly round to buzz and inside but it was a good 5 minutes before they started running the ride, no great deal to us but it’s not surprising how come the ride lines get long early if they are not ready for rope drop. That being said we were done with Buzz and off by 9.11 so hardly bad. Ds was pretty pleased by his score.


Ds fancied Space Mountain next. One look at the line and we quickly ruled that out. It was all the way back to the lunching pad and not even moving. I wondered if they were slow in getting running as well.

So, teacups it was then, I love this ride, there is something so sweet about it. We noticed when we were walking through the non-existent line how far back the 7d line was, no thanks. We were off the teacups by 9.20.


We were getting hungry now so time to try and knock off some snacks from our magic kingdom list


Cheshire Cat tail was up first this was ok, ds and Dh liked it but they love pain au chocolat and it was just a glorified one of them.


Another ride and we were off under the sea with Ariel. Such a happy wee ride with all the music.

Another snack, is there a pattern emerging, ride, snack...and we walked round to Gaston’s, we’d never had the cinnamon roll here so we were keen to try that.
Cinnamon roll and Le Fous brew. Both good, I’m not a massive apple juice fan though so was less impressed with the drink than the other 2.


Here’s where we lost our momentum, I think between enjoying the air conditioning and a toilet stop we were now much later than I’d planned and as a result ride times were building. Not a big deal it just meant we needed to rejig the plan a little and rather than heading to Haunted Mansion we went for Small World.

Small world was an 8-minute wait and had to be done at least once every holiday! It’s iconic!

Next up we walked around to Splash Mountain as we had a fast pass. Ds and I had a bit of a debate as to who was getting in the boat first and who might get soaked from the waterfall at the end... I won and got in first - front row - we did get wet



Next up was our thunder mountain fastpass, I had to ride alone and was sliding all over the place. Love thunder mountain though. When we were heading over, we saw cast members around one of the fenced off tree areas where people leave their buggies. There was one inside with big wafer boots on and the next thing he was pulling up a massive snake with tongs and sticking it in a bag, I didn’t get a good look at it but I think it might have been just a rather large black racer. You wouldn’t want to return to find that had crawled into your buggy for a nice wee nap though would you

With 2 rides done it was time for another snack and Aloha Isle was calling. I tried to use mobile ordering and it wouldn’t work, I totally don’t have much luck with that...

Aloha Isle for a Dole whip float and pineapple upside down cake. I really liked the upside down cake.

Very satisfying


We strolled around to liberty island and caught the wee muppet history show which was quite entertaining. Dh wanted to do the Hall of Presidents and we reluctantly agreed. Actually, I was pleasantly surprised by most of it, the film part was interesting but I can’t say that it was all good! Dh had been moaning about wanting to do this for years so at least it’s off the list now.


The move it, shake it or whatever it is called dance parade thingy was at the Hub as we walked past on our way to BOG.


On to BOG lunch.
We pre ordered and as always the line to get in was much less.

Ds had Diet Coke and Dh and I had a grapefruit beer.

Ds had the French Dip sandwich and loved it.

Dh had the croque monsuier. He thought it was nice enough.

I had the braised chicken - coq au vin. Don’t get this. The mash potatoes were nice and the sauce was ok but the chicken itself wasn’t good. This is totally not a patch on the braised pork they used to do.


Afterwards we headed to our last fastpass of the 7D and grabbed a quick snack for me due to my horrible lunch, my favourite Pepper Jack Pretzel from the Cheshire Cat.
What can I say, great but maybe not quite as good as the old jalapeño ones.


We left MK after this just before the parade started and our luck with buses home continued as one turned up pretty much straight away.

Back at POFQ, more pretty pictures. You can tell I really like those pink leafy plants





We refilled our mugs and had a rest. We met up with Beth, Fairytale Personal Shopper who came to drop of my parcels. I think she provides a great service at a good price and is such a nice person.

In the evening we headed off to Disney Springs, again lucky that a boat turned up straight away. I do like that you can use the boats rather than buses all the time.


The first thing we needed to do was head into World of Disney and pick up the $200 gift card. I don’t really like World of Disney now, yes you can move around more but it’s all full of generic stuff, I used to really like it there and the toy shop as well but I don’t bother allocating time to either one of them now.

We spotted this cute Toy Story photo opportunity on the way to dinner where the nice CM gave me a Toy Story thingy for the back of my phone as she thought my new Alien handbag was cute! I think it was to do with the Toy Story Drop game.


We had dinner booked at Wine Bar George

We paid out of pocket for this, I really wanted to try it and it did not disappoint.

Dh had a strawberry cider and I had one of the wines on tap. Both were lovely.
Ds had a Diet Coke.

We ordered the Mac and cheese bites as they seemed to get a good review. They were really good.

We also had the big board which was amazing. We loved everything apart from the blue cheese and that was down to us rather than the cheese.

The place had a really nice atmosphere and our server was good.

Pretty pricey I suppose considering we are on the dining plan but a lovely evening.


After dinner we decided on a little shopping so headed to Uniqlo. I love the Disney stuff they do here, its that little bit different and much more reasonable than the prices in the park. Ds and Dh also like the sporty stuff in there. Ds is not a fan of the shopping but likes getting stuff and he likes a lot of the art on the t-shirts so was happy taking a few photos,


He bought this bottom one and it was reduced.

We also nipped into the Disney Co-op and explored Wonderland Gallery; I love the art here. We took a few pictures of some of the things we liked that we might attempt to use to inspire us to do some art at home. I love Mary Blair inspired art.


Ds bought his granny a postcard of this cute print.


We were lucky and only waited 5 minutes on the boat during which ds had another highlight of his holiday, beating his and Dh’s highest score on Stick Hero…
Cheesing!

We nipped into the food court on the way back and got the legendary beignets for dessert, very nice! 3 for 1 snack credit.


Another day done with a mixture of a busy start and a chilled-out end. I will say though that I felt it was harder to get lots done at rope drop than it used to be a couple of years ago.

Thanks. I do rate the TP Lines App. I used it a lot at Christmas and found it very accurate, it shows the time disney has posted and the time they estimate. We used it a bit this trip again and liked it, I renewed it. I found even if Disneys time increased as you were in the line and it wasn't updated instantly you could still judge how much longer you'd be waiting. I also set up some personalised plans which I used all the time at Christmas as I had no idea how long things would take. I had a couple this trip but mainly just as a guide.
